Demystifying Technical SEO: Essential Elements for Search Engine Success
Welcome to the guide to demystifying technical SEO. In the world of search engine optimization (SEO), technical SEO refers to the foundational elements that ensure your website is search engine-friendly. While on-page and off-page SEO focus on content and links, technical SEO involves optimizing your website’s infrastructure and code to improve its visibility in search engine results. In this comprehensive guide, we will unravel the essential elements of technical SEO and provide you with actionable tips to achieve search engine success. Whether you’re a website owner, developer, or marketer, understanding and implementing technical SEO will help you lay a solid foundation for your website’s search engine performance.
Understanding Technical SEO
Technical SEO encompasses the optimization of your website’s technical aspects to enhance its visibility in search engine results. It involves ensuring that search engines can crawl and index your site effectively, understanding your site’s structure, and identifying any technical issues that may hinder your site’s performance.
Website Speed and Performance Optimization
Website speed and performance are crucial for both user experience and search engine rankings. Optimize your website by minimizing code and file sizes, leveraging browser caching, optimizing images, and using content delivery networks (CDNs) to improve page load times. A fast-loading website enhances user satisfaction and increases the likelihood of higher search engine rankings
Mobile-Friendly Design and Responsiveness
With the increasing use of mobile devices, having a mobile-friendly website is essential. Optimize your site’s design and responsiveness to ensure that it displays properly and functions seamlessly across various devices and screen sizes. Implement responsive design techniques and test your site’s mobile-friendliness using tools like Google’s Mobile-Friendly Test.
Optimizing Site Structure and Navigation
A well-structured site with clear navigation not only improves user experience but also assists search engines in understanding your website’s hierarchy. Organize your content into logical categories and subcategories, use descriptive and keyword-rich internal links, and create a user-friendly navigation menu to help search engines crawl and index your site effectively.
XML Sitemaps and Robots.txt
XML sitemaps provide search engines with a roadmap of your website’s pages, helping them discover and index your content. Create and submit an XML sitemap to search engines to ensure all your important pages are crawled and indexed. Additionally, use the robots.txt file to instruct search engine crawlers on which parts of your site to crawl and which to exclude.
Canonical URLs and Duplicate Content
Canonical URLs are used to indicate the preferred version of a webpage when there are multiple versions with similar or identical content. Implement canonical tags to consolidate duplicate content and prevent potential issues with search engine rankings. This helps search engines understand the original source of the content and avoid indexing duplicate pages.
URL Structure and Permalink Optimization
Optimize your URL structure and permalinks to make them search engine-friendly and user-friendly. Use descriptive keywords in your URLs, separate words with hyphens, and keep URLs concise and relevant to the content on the page. Avoid using unnecessary parameters or dynamic URLs that are difficult for search engines to understand and index.
Schema Markup and Structured Data
Implementing schema markup and structured data can provide additional context to search engines about your content. Use schema markup to define and highlight important elements on your website, such as reviews, events, products, and recipes. This helps search engines display rich snippets in search results, enhancing your visibility and attracting more clicks.
HTTPS and Website Security
Implementing HTTPS (Hypertext Transfer Protocol Secure) encryption is not only essential for website security but also contributes to better search engine rankings. Secure your website with an SSL certificate to encrypt data transmitted between the user’s browser and your website’s server. Search engines prioritize secure websites, providing a safer browsing experience for users.
Optimizing Images for SEO
Optimize images on your website to improve both user experience and search engine rankings. Compress image file sizes without compromising quality, use descriptive alt tags, and optimize image filenames to include relevant keywords. Properly optimized images improve page load times and can also appear in image search results, driving additional organic traffic.
Implementing Proper Redirects
Redirects are used to guide users and search engines from one URL to another when a page is moved or removed. Use proper redirects, such as 301 redirects for permanent moves and 302 redirects for temporary changes. This ensures that users and search engines are directed to the correct page, preserving SEO value and user experience.
HTML and XML Sitemaps
HTML sitemaps provide an organized list of links to all pages on your website, helping users navigate and discover content. Include an HTML sitemap on your website to assist both users and search engines in finding and accessing pages. XML sitemaps, as mentioned earlier, are specifically designed for search engine crawlers.
Handling 404 Errors
404 errors occur when a page is not found on your website. Customize your 404 error page to provide helpful information and navigation options for users. Implement a custom 404 page that includes links to important pages and encourages users to explore other content on your site. This improves user experience and prevents search engine penalties.
Analyzing and Fixing Crawl Errors
Regularly analyze your website’s crawl errors using tools like Google Search Console. Crawl errors can negatively impact your site’s performance in search engine rankings. Identify and fix crawl errors, broken links, and other technical issues that hinder search engine crawlers from accessing and indexing your pages.
Monitoring and Testing for Technical SEO
Continuously monitor and test your website for technical SEO issues. Use tools like Google Search Console, Google Analytics, and SEO auditing software to identify potential problems and performance bottlenecks. Regularly test your website’s speed, mobile-friendliness, and other technical aspects to ensure optimal performance.
Conclusion
Congratulations! You’ve reached the end of the guide to demystifying technical SEO. By understanding and implementing the essential elements of technical SEO, you can lay a solid foundation for your website’s search engine success. From optimizing website speed and mobile-friendliness to structuring URLs and implementing proper redirects, each element plays a crucial role in improving your website’s visibility and user experience. Regularly monitor, test, and optimize your website’s technical aspects to stay ahead of the competition and achieve search engine success.